MATTER OF J. S.

A161618.

381 P.3d 1102 (2016)

281 Or.App. 457

In the MATTER OF J. S., a Person Alleged to have a Mental Illness. State of Oregon, Respondent, v. J. S.,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

October 5, 2016.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Joseph DeBin and Multnomah Defenders, Inc., filed the brief for appellant.

Ellen F. Rosenblum , Attorney General, Benjamin Gutman , Solicitor General, and Dustin Buehler , Assistant Attorney General, filed the brief for respondent.

Before Duncan, Presiding Judge, and DeVore, Judge, and Garrett, Judge.


Appellant seeks reversal of an order entered pursuant to ORS 426.130 committing him to the Oregon Health Authority for a period not to exceed 180 days.
